' To achieve the visualization of the lines, you should connect the CN5 ' connector of GPC(r) 554 board to the CN15 connector of DEB(r) 01 board by ' a 20 to 26-pin adapter flat cable. ' ATTENTION! To address correctly the 80552 I/O lines you shuold select the ' 80552 register file. To do this, select tab Misc from the Options/Compiler ' menu, click in the Register file text box then select the file 80552.DAT.
